‘Breakthrough’ by Ray Cates

The boy went for counseling every Friday and talked about his mother.  The counselor identified his mother as his main problem.  He hated his mother but in forty three sessions, by forty two he thought about killing his counselor.

Now at work on the stamping machine all he ever thought about was getting his two hands around the counselor’s throat and squeezing.

He was beginning to like his mother, who was dead.
